﻿body
{
    font-family: メイリオ;
}

.outer
{
    background-image: url('images/bg.jpg');
    background-repeat: repeat-y;
    background-position: left top;
    width: 800px;
}

.logo
{
    text-align: right;
}

.button
{
    width: 164px;
    z-index: 10;
    padding-top: 8px;
    position: relative;
    float: left;
}

.button img
{
    margin-bottom: 5px;
}

.main
{
    float: left;
    z-index: 9;
    margin-left: 2px;
}

*html .main
{
    margin-left: -1px;
}

.main .lt
{
    width: 20px;
    height: 20px;
}

.main .l
{
    background-position: left top;
    width: 20px;
    background-image: url('images/frame/left.png');
    background-repeat: repeat-y;
}

.main .lb
{
    width: 20px;
    height: 20px;
}

.main .rt
{
    width: 20px;
    height: 20px;
}

.main .r
{
    background-position: left top;
    width: 20px;
    background-image: url('images/frame/right.png');
    background-repeat: repeat-y;
}

.main .rb
{
    width: 20px;
    height: 20px;
}

.main .t
{
    height: 20px;
}

.main .b
{
    height: 20px;
}

.main .c
{
    background-color: #FFFFFF;
    text-align: left;
    padding-left: 5px;
}
